Introduction

The electric vehicle market is experiencing unprecedented growth, and with that growth comes a rapidly evolving landscape for EV charging solutions. B2B suppliers must be prepared for upcoming changes and opportunities to remain relevant in this pivotal industry.

Technological Advancements on the Horizon

As technology continues to advance, B2B suppliers must keep an eye on the latest innovations in EV charging solutions. From wireless charging to ultra-fast charging networks, the future promises exciting developments that could reshape the way we think about EV infrastructure.

Wireless Charging Solutions

Wireless charging is already being tested in various markets, and its mainstream adoption could revolutionize the EV industry. B2B suppliers should start exploring partnerships with companies specializing in this technology to stay ahead of the curve.

Government Regulations and Incentives

As governments worldwide implement stricter emissions regulations, the demand for EV charging solutions is expected to grow. B2B suppliers must stay informed about these regulations and potential incentives that can aid in their product sales.

Leveraging Government Support

Understanding how to leverage government programs supporting EV infrastructure can provide B2B suppliers with a significant advantage. This could include grants, subsidies, or tax incentives aimed at promoting electric vehicle adoption.

Growing Consumer Expectations

As consumers become more knowledgeable about EV technology, their expectations for charging solutions are increasing. B2B suppliers must prioritize quality and reliability in their product offerings to meet these demands.

Customer Education and Engagement

Engaging with customers through educational resources and support can help B2B suppliers build trust and foster loyalty. Providing comprehensive information about products and their benefits will be key.

Global Expansion Strategies

With the EV market expanding globally, B2B suppliers should consider strategies for international expansion. This may include identifying potential markets, understanding local regulations, and adapting products to meet regional needs.

Local Partnerships

Building partnerships with local distributors can facilitate market entry and enhance product visibility, making it easier for suppliers to penetrate new regions.

Conclusion

In summary, the future of EV charging solutions presents both challenges and opportunities for B2B suppliers. By staying informed about technological advancements, government regulations, and consumer expectations, suppliers can position themselves for success in this evolving industry.
